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Off Peak fares from Carmarthen to Andover start from £121.30 one way, or £122.30 return

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Carmarthen to Andover are available for £63.10 one way, or £82.00 return

Facilities and Amenities at Carmarthen Train Station

The station provides several facilities to ensure a comfortable journey for passengers. The ticket office operates from 06:45 to 18:00 on weekdays and Saturdays, slightly reduced hours on Sundays. You'll find accessible ticket machines that are user-friendly with touchscreen technology, making ticket collection and purchase straightforward. Unfortunately, there are no smartcard issuance facilities here, but the ticket machines support various needs, including an induction loop for hearing-impaired travelers.

If you're in need of support, station staff are available to help both at the ticket office and via a help point. Resources such as real-time departure and arrival screens, as well as announcements, keep you well-informed. For those traveling with accessibility needs, there is step-free access to Platform 1, with a ramp providing access to Platform 2.

Transport Links and Onward Travel

When it comes to getting around, Carmarthen Station is well-connected. The front of the station is your hub for various onward travel methods. There are convenient connections to Traws Cymru bus routes T1 and T1A providing links to places such as Lampeter, Aberaeron, and Aberystwyth, perfectly integrating with your train travel for extended journeys. Consider a Carmarthen PlusBus ticket for unlimited bus travel around the town, a cost-effective choice for those planning to explore locally. For hassle-free transportation, taxis are ready to whisk you away from right at the station entrance.

Facilities at Andover Train Station

Andover station boasts a well-rounded array of facilities to cater to the needs of its passengers. The ticket office is open daily, with extended hours during weekdays and slightly reduced hours on weekends. You can also find several ticket machines scattered throughout the station if you’re looking to skip the counter line altogether. For those who prefer the convenience of online ticket purchases, there's smooth ticket collection available from machines on-site.

Accessibility is a focus at Andover station, with step-free access available to certain areas. Keep in mind, though, that some ramps may be quite steep, and it's always a good idea to check the station’s access notes in advance. If needed, there's assistance available for individuals with mobility challenges. Furthermore, first-rate customer support is on standby, ensuring your transit experience is smooth and pleasant.

While waiting for your train, you can relax and rejuvenate in waiting rooms available on both platforms. Baby changing facilities are conveniently sited on Platform 2, ensuring the station caters generously to families and individuals with young children. Although there are no actual shops within the station, refreshments and an ATM are accessible for your convenience.

The station is equipped with bicycle storage for those opting to cycle to or from the station. However, if you're looking to hire a bicycle, you may need to consider alternatives, as that service is not available here.

Transport Links and Connections

Andover train station is well-connected with various modes of local transport. Those requiring a taxi can find services available right outside the station. For bus routes or in the event of rail replacement services, buses cater to both northbound and southbound journeys just outside the main station exit. Additionally, information on planning your onward journey via local bus services can be downloaded from the National Rail website, providing a useful resource for seamless travel plans beyond the train station.
